    If you are using TreeMap, you should want the keys to be immutable. You can't change the state of the keys of a Map such that their natural order will change, or chaos will happen.
    If the key is the GateKeeperInfo class (which has host, port, and # of users as its data members) and the value is "some other object reference which you need", and this reference is closely tied to the GateKeeperInfo, have you considered making it a member of the GateKeeperInfo?
    That way you don't need this TreeMap business. You can have the natural ordering imposed on the GateKeeperInfo class (which is apparently comparing the host and port only). You can also have a Comparator object that can compare these objects in a different way (# of users, for instance).

    Although this is my question, it still isn't the problem. The problem is the following: To update the value, I simply want to use the &#145;.get&#146; statement.java.lang.Integer is immutable. So, you would have to first get() the value and put() the incremented value back. To use only get(), you would have to use your own mutable int wrapper. Then, you can just get() and increment the value.

  • TreeMap.put() Problem

    I am having a problem with adding different types of objects as keys to a TreeMap, although the javadoc says that the method takes two arguments of type object, I am getting a casting error when I try the following.
    TreeMap matched = new TreeMap();
    matched.put(new Integer(2), myObject);
    I get a:
    java.lang.ClassCastException: java.lang.Integer
    If I do it as:
    matched.put(String.valueOf(2), myObject);
    it works fine.
    Am I missing something here (since its 5:00pm on Friday)?

    In addition to being Comparable, all the keys MUST be mutually comparable.
    For example if you put in all String or all Integer keys everything would work. But if you mixed String and Integer keys in the same TreeMap, you would get the error you are getting.
